Types of RVs
When it comes to choosing the right RV for your camping needs, there are a variety of options available. From small pop-up trailers to large motorhomes, RVs come in different sizes and styles.When selecting the best RV for your needs, it's important to consider the size, weight, and amenities of each type.
Pop-up Trailers
: Pop-up trailers are the most affordable option for those looking for a lightweight RV. These trailers fold up and down quickly, making them easy to tow and store. They often feature a small kitchen area and sleeping space, but they are limited in terms of amenities. Pros: Lightweight and easy to tow; budget-friendly; simple setup.Cons: Limited amenities; small living space.
Travel Trailers
: Travel trailers range in size from small to large and offer more amenities than pop-up trailers. They are typically towed behind a vehicle and have a wide range of features, including sleeping quarters, bathrooms, kitchens, and entertainment areas. Pros: More features than pop-up trailers; larger living space; easy to tow. Cons: Heavier than pop-up trailers; more expensive.Fifth-Wheel Trailers
: Fifth-wheel trailers are similar to travel trailers but they attach to the bed of a pickup truck instead of being towed behind a vehicle.They offer more space than travel trailers and provide additional storage capacity. Pros: More interior space than travel trailers; easier to tow; more storage capacity. Cons: Must be towed with a pickup truck; more expensive.
Motorhomes
: Motorhomes are large RVs that are self-contained and feature all the amenities of home. They come in various sizes and offer plenty of living space and storage capacity.Pros: Plenty of living space; large storage capacity; no need to tow. Cons: More expensive than other types of RVs; requires special license to drive.
